Output 29f31bc77591e8b95d10afd462a0bf432e4d7592c36d457bce44d75a430767ed:0

value
15088724
script pubkey
OP_0 OP_PUSHBYTES_20 cb158b7583e36ca949210fb2b3bc6e4e08ea9a27
address
ltc1qev2ckavrudk2jjfpp7et80rwfcyw4x38yq9u3d
transaction
29f31bc77591e8b95d10afd462a0bf432e4d7592c36d457bce44d75a430767ed
spent
true